Situated in slightly elevated position, ringfort (diam. c. 52m) defined by a large earthen bank (max. Wth c. 7m, int. H 2.6m, ext. H 3.5m). A large gap (Wth 4m) at NNE probably indicates the position of the original entrance, now widened. No evidence of fosse, the outer face of which has been cut back by earth-moving machinery. (JKAS 1904, 236-7)
The above description is derived from the published 'Archaeological Inventory of County Laois' (Dublin Stationery Office, 1995) compiled by P. David Sweetman, Olive Alcock and Bernie Moran. In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research.
